Crispy Baked Potato with Lean Bacon, Cheesy Topping, and Roasted Green Beans
Enjoy a hearty meal featuring a crispy baked potato loaded with lean turkey bacon, melty low-fat cheddar, a delicate layer of egg white, and baked green beans drizzled with olive oil. This comforting dish offers a balanced crunch, savory flavors, and a fresh finish from the roasted greens.
INGREDIENTS
1 medium Baking Potato (150g)
4 slices Lean Turkey Bacon (112g total)
1/4 cup Low-Fat Shredded Cheddar Cheese (28g)
1 cup Green Beans (125g)
1 large Egg White (33g)
1/4 cup Plain Nonfat Greek Yogurt (60g)
1 tsp Olive Oil (4.5g)
PREPARATION
Preheat the oven to 400°F.
Wash the potato and prick it with a fork a few times. Place it directly on the oven rack and bake for about 45-50 minutes until the skin is crispy and the inside is tender.
While the potato bakes, lay the turkey bacon slices on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Bake in the oven for about 12-15 minutes until they are crisp. Alternatively, you can pan-cook them on low heat.
Toss the green beans with olive oil, a pinch of salt, and pepper. Spread them on another baking sheet and roast in the oven for about 15-20 minutes, stirring halfway through, until tender and slightly charred.
In a small pan, lightly scramble the egg white until just set.
Once the potato is cooked, slice it open and fluff the inside with a fork. Layer in the scrambled egg white, crumbled crispy turkey bacon, and sprinkle the shredded low-fat cheddar cheese over the top. The residual heat will help melt the cheese.
Top with a dollop of plain nonfat Greek yogurt for extra creaminess and tang.
Serve the loaded potato alongside the roasted green beans for a balanced, satisfying meal.
